Some sleeper sectionals have a mattress inside the sofa, while others feature a fold-out mechanism that unfolds into an easy-to-sleep surface. You can also pick modular options that allow you to mix and match components to create a custom layout. This is ideal if you would like to use the sectional for both seating and sleeping in separate rooms. Whatever sleeper sectional you pick make sure you test the dimensions to make sure the bed and sofa be able to fit comfortably in your space with enough room for foot traffic. Find a storage ottoman or chaise where you can store blankets, pillows and sheets for your guests. And if you want to allow your guests the option to choose their own bedding, you can consider a sectional that has memory foam mattresses that are comfortable and bolsters your body for a restful sleep. Style A pull-out sectional bed adds sleeping and seating space in your living space. Modern sofas have an under-seat trundle hidden beneath the chaise, which opens up to reveal a large mattress. Typically, the sofa portion is upholstered in fabric, while the sleeper section features a wood or metal frame and a soft foam or innerspring mattress. A lot of the sectional sleepers of today come in a variety fabrics, making it simple to find the ideal style that matches your decor. Certain sectional sleepers are made of leather, whereas others have a more casual feel with linen and polyester fibers upholstery. Some models even have a reversible chaise, which can be moved to the left or right side of the sofa. You can also pick different sizes of mattresses, including twin and full and the configurations of the sofa and the bed components. Be sure to measure your space and take note of the dimensions before buying to make sure that the sectional will fit comfortably. You might also want to test out the size of your hallways, doors and stairwells, particularly if you live in a condo or apartment. In addition to comfort, consider the overall look of the sectional and whether it will fit in with the furniture in your home. A neutral color, for example can be matched to all styles and colors of rooms. However, a bold color can stand out and make a statement and stand out. Find out about the sofa's fabric and durability.
